What is the best dermal filler for lip injections, tear troughs, chin augmentation, non surgical rhinoplasty, and more?

The best dermal filler for lip injections, tear troughs, chin augmentation, non-surgical rhinoplasty, and other facial enhancements depends on individual goals, anatomy, and the expertise of the healthcare provider.

  • For lip injections, hyaluronic acid fillers like Juvederm or Restylane are commonly used for natural-looking volume and definition.
  • Restylane or Belotero are often preferred for tear troughs to address under-eye hollows.
  • Chin augmentation may benefit from a thicker filler like Radiesse or Juvederm Voluma for added projection and definition.
  • Non-surgical rhinoplasty typically involves using a hyaluronic acid filler like Restylane or Juvederm to correct nasal asymmetries and reshape the nose.

Consulting with a qualified healthcare professional can help determine the best dermal filler for specific treatment areas and desired outcomes.

What Are Dermal Fillers?

Dermal fillers are injectable substances used to restore volume, smooth wrinkles, and enhance facial contours. They typically consist of materials like hyaluronic acid, calcium hydroxylapatite, or poly-L-lactic acid. These fillers are injected beneath the skin’s surface to replenish lost volume, stimulate collagen production, and improve skin texture.

Is Dermal Filler Safe?

Dermal fillers are generally considered safe when administered by a trained and qualified healthcare professional. However, like any medical procedure, there are potential risks and side effects associated with dermal filler injections.

Common side effects may include temporary redness, swelling, bruising, or itching at the injection site. More serious complications such as infection, allergic reactions, or vascular occlusion are rare but possible.

Are Dermal Fillers Painful?

The level of discomfort experienced during dermal filler injections can vary depending on individual pain tolerance and the area being treated. While some people may only feel mild discomfort or a slight pinch during the injection, others may experience more significant sensations such as stinging or pressure.

To minimize discomfort, many dermal fillers contain a local anesthetic like lidocaine to numb the treatment area. Additionally, using ice or topical numbing cream before the procedure can help reduce pain and discomfort.

Who Is a Good Candidate for Dermal Fillers?

Good candidates for dermal fillers are generally individuals seeking to address specific cosmetic concerns such as wrinkles, volume loss, or facial asymmetry. They should be in overall good health, have realistic expectations about the outcomes, and be willing to undergo the procedure.

Ideal candidates may include those bothered by facial lines, nasolabial folds, thin lips, hollow cheeks, or under-eye hollows. Additionally, candidates should not have allergies to the filler ingredients, active skin infections, or a history of severe allergic reactions.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should avoid dermal fillers, as safety during these times has not been established.
